Versions in this module Expand all Collapse all v4 v4.1.0 May 1, 2019 Changes in this version + const Base64ExposeAnnotationPrefix + const BindableAnnotation + const ExposeAnnotationPrefix + const GroupName + const IconClassAnnotation + const ServiceBrokerRoot + const ServiceMetadataIconClass + const TemplateInstanceFinalizer + const TemplateInstanceOwner + const TemplateUIDIndex + const WaitForReadyAnnotation + var AddToScheme = schemeBuilder.AddToScheme + var Install = schemeBuilder.AddToScheme + var SchemeGroupVersion = schema.GroupVersion + func Resource(resource string) schema.GroupResource + type BrokerTemplateInstance struct + Spec BrokerTemplateInstanceSpec + func (in *BrokerTemplateInstance) DeepCopy() *BrokerTemplateInstance + func (in *BrokerTemplateInstance) DeepCopyInto(out *BrokerTemplateInstance) + func (in *BrokerTemplateInstance) DeepCopyObject() runtime.Object + type BrokerTemplateInstanceList struct + Items []BrokerTemplateInstance + func (in *BrokerTemplateInstanceList) DeepCopy() *BrokerTemplateInstanceList + func (in *BrokerTemplateInstanceList) DeepCopyInto(out *BrokerTemplateInstanceList) + func (in *BrokerTemplateInstanceList) DeepCopyObject() runtime.Object + type BrokerTemplateInstanceSpec struct + BindingIDs []string + Secret core.ObjectReference + TemplateInstance core.ObjectReference + func (in *BrokerTemplateInstanceSpec) DeepCopy() *BrokerTemplateInstanceSpec + func (in *BrokerTemplateInstanceSpec) DeepCopyInto(out *BrokerTemplateInstanceSpec) + type ExtraValue []string + func (in ExtraValue) DeepCopy() ExtraValue + func (in ExtraValue) DeepCopyInto(out *ExtraValue) + type Parameter struct + Description string + DisplayName string + From string + Generate string + Name string + Required bool + Value string + func (in *Parameter) DeepCopy() *Parameter + func (in *Parameter) DeepCopyInto(out *Parameter) + type Template struct + Message string + ObjectLabels map[string]string + Objects []runtime.Object + Parameters []Parameter + func (in *Template) DeepCopy() *Template + func (in *Template) DeepCopyInto(out *Template) + func (in *Template) DeepCopyObject() runtime.Object + type TemplateInstance struct + Spec TemplateInstanceSpec + Status TemplateInstanceStatus + func (in *TemplateInstance) DeepCopy() *TemplateInstance + func (in *TemplateInstance) DeepCopyInto(out *TemplateInstance) + func (in *TemplateInstance) DeepCopyObject() runtime.Object + type TemplateInstanceCondition struct + LastTransitionTime metav1.Time + Message string + Reason string + Status core.ConditionStatus + Type TemplateInstanceConditionType + func (in *TemplateInstanceCondition) DeepCopy() *TemplateInstanceCondition + func (in *TemplateInstanceCondition) DeepCopyInto(out *TemplateInstanceCondition) + type TemplateInstanceConditionType string + const TemplateInstanceInstantiateFailure + const TemplateInstanceReady + type TemplateInstanceList struct + Items []TemplateInstance + func (in *TemplateInstanceList) DeepCopy() *TemplateInstanceList + func (in *TemplateInstanceList) DeepCopyInto(out *TemplateInstanceList) + func (in *TemplateInstanceList) DeepCopyObject() runtime.Object + type TemplateInstanceObject struct + Ref core.ObjectReference + func (in *TemplateInstanceObject) DeepCopy() *TemplateInstanceObject + func (in *TemplateInstanceObject) DeepCopyInto(out *TemplateInstanceObject) + type TemplateInstanceRequester struct + Extra map[string]ExtraValue + Groups []string + UID string + Username string + func (in *TemplateInstanceRequester) DeepCopy() *TemplateInstanceRequester + func (in *TemplateInstanceRequester) DeepCopyInto(out *TemplateInstanceRequester) + type TemplateInstanceSpec struct + Requester *TemplateInstanceRequester + Secret *core.LocalObjectReference + Template Template + func (in *TemplateInstanceSpec) DeepCopy() *TemplateInstanceSpec + func (in *TemplateInstanceSpec) DeepCopyInto(out *TemplateInstanceSpec) + type TemplateInstanceStatus struct + Conditions []TemplateInstanceCondition + Objects []TemplateInstanceObject + func (in *TemplateInstanceStatus) DeepCopy() *TemplateInstanceStatus + func (in *TemplateInstanceStatus) DeepCopyInto(out *TemplateInstanceStatus) + type TemplateList struct + Items []Template + func (in *TemplateList) DeepCopy() *TemplateList + func (in *TemplateList) DeepCopyInto(out *TemplateList) + func (in *TemplateList) DeepCopyObject() runtime.Object v4.0.0-alpha.0 Sep 13, 2018 Other modules containing this package gopkg.in/openshift/origin.v3